Spinach and Feta Omelette with Bacon contains 327 calories per serving (16% of a 2,000 kcal daily diet), with 23g fat, 4g carbs, and 25g protein. This nutrition data is based on real meals tracked by Arise app users.
| Ingredient | Amount | kcal | Fat | Carb | Protein |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Eggs (omelette) | 4 oz | 180 | 12 | 2 | 16 |
| Spinach | 1 oz | 7 | 0 | 1 | 1 |
| Feta Cheese | 0.5 oz | 40 | 3 | 1 | 2 |
| Bacon | 0.7 oz | 100 | 8 | 0 | 6 |
Macronutrients (Fat, Carbs, Protein) are shown in grams (g).
